Forestville has an obesity rate of 37.8%, which is 1.7pp above the national average. The depression rate is 22.7%, 0.8pp below the national average. About 7.4% of adults lack health insurance. 76.9% of residents had an annual checkup in the past year. There are 5 hospitals nearby. 3 offer emergency services. The average CMS quality rating is 4.0 out of 5.
